From fb51588cdf2bd02d8076ba0feeeffd91c138d331 Mon Sep 17 00:00:00 2001 From: Cristy Date: Sat, 10 Feb 2018 15:12:05 -0500 Subject: [PATCH] https://bugs.chromium.org/p/oss-fuzz/issues/detail?id=6203 --- coders/dib.c |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/coders/dib.c b/coders/dib.c index 22941fe23..05f50bca1 100644 --- a/coders/dib.c +++ b/coders/dib.c @@ -576,8 +576,8 @@ static Image *ReadDIBImage(const ImageInfo *image_info,ExceptionInfo *exception) default: ThrowReaderException(CorruptImageError,"UnrecognizedImageCompression"); } - image->columns=(size_t) MagickAbsoluteValue(dib_info.width); - image->rows=(size_t) MagickAbsoluteValue(dib_info.height); + image->columns=(size_t) MagickAbsoluteValue((ssize_t) dib_info.width); + image->rows=(size_t) MagickAbsoluteValue((ssize_t) dib_info.height); image->depth=8; image->alpha_trait=dib_info.bits_per_pixel == 32 ? BlendPixelTrait : UndefinedPixelTrait; -- 2.40.0